    Also found an interesting Antique Grooming/Travel Box. Any ideas of era or origin?
    It is an amazing piece. Hand-made, knotty pine with dove-tailed joints and excellent hardware. As you can see in the photos it opens and stands with mirror and has a drawer for the essentials. When closed it just looks like a very neat box. Closed size is 12-inches long X 9-inches wide X 6 1/2-inches tall.
